Direct vs. Rude: What Leaders Need to Know About Communication Style and Impact

Directness is prized in some organizations and penalized in others. But the gap between direct and rude isn't personality. It's a choice. In this episode, Jill Griffin breaks down: What actually happens when communication gets misread How to calibrate if you've been told you're too direct Learn to separate content from delivery What to do if someone's communication style is triggering you Support the show Jill Griffin , is a leadership strategist, executive coach, and host of The Career Refresh .
